What a day in the life looks like
Build and maintain dynamic Excel models to support forecasting, scenario planning, and strategic decision-making.
Develop executive-level presentations that communicate financial insights, business performance, and strategic recommendations.
Partner cross-functionally with business leaders to understand key drivers and translate them into actionable financial plans.
Support quarterly and annual planning cycles, including budgeting, forecasting, and long-range planning.
Conduct ad hoc financial analysis to evaluate business initiatives, investments, and operational performance.
Drive continuous improvement in reporting, modeling, and presentation standards across the FP&A team.
What you bring to the team
5+ years of experience in corporate finance, investment banking, management consulting or FP&A.
Advanced proficiency in Excel (modeling, scenario analysis, sensitivity testing).
Strong experience with PowerPoint and executive storytelling.
Proven ability to work with large datasets and synthesize insights.
Excellent communication skills with a strong executive presence.
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Economics, Business, or related field; MBA or CFA a plus.
Preferred Experience
Prior experience at a top-tier consulting firm (e.g., McKinsey, BCG, EYP, Deloitte, etc.) preferred but not required.
Familiarity with financial systems (e.g., Netsuite ERP, Netsuite Planning and Budgeting, Power BI, Salesforce, etc).
Experience supporting C-suite / private equity level reporting and board materials.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ene
Key Facts About Charlotte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
-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
-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
-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
-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
